Bifold doors are generally very low maintenance. They will only need infrequent cleaning and occasionally you may need to oil the track mechanism to ensure smooth opening. Speak to your installer and ask about general housekeeping and long lasting treatments.
Newent
Newent is a tiny market community and civil parish regarding 10.6 miles (17.1 kilometres) northwest of Gloucester in Gloucestershire, England. Its population at the 2001 census was 5,073, increasing to 5,207 at the 2011 census. The town's site has actually been resolved because a minimum of Roman times and also appears first in the historical record in the Domesday Book. It was a Middle ages market and also reasonable town. Newent is on the north edge of the Forest of Dean, and within the Forest of Dean Area. It is southeast of the River Wye, which was attached, by means of Newent, to Gloucester in the late 18th century by the Herefordshire and Gloucestershire Canal, which was 34 miles (55 kilometres) long.
